Django CSRF verification failed в django 3.1, раньше работало в django 1.x

Я воскрешаю старый сайт, который работал на django 1.x. Сейчас я использую django 3.1.2. Я перешел на python 3 с 2.7. У меня есть 3 формы, которые размещаются на сайте. Все они работают при запуске сервера django на локальной машине. Но когда я тестирую с другой машины в моей сети, они выдают CSFR cookie not sent

форма:

    <form action="/blog/upload" method="POST" enctype="multipart/form-data"><ul><li><label for="id_title">Title:</label> <input type="text" name="title" maxlength="50" required id="id_title"></li>
<li><label for="id_file">File:</label> <input type="file" name="file" required id="id_file"></li></ul><input type="hidden" name="csrfmiddlewaretoken" value="eYpdkogXUvof1IqJzgMvJcEGMBpXbvoNLTZNfEjz6aY7WebxbxsvId3nPmT7S4PF">
   <input type="submit" value="Go" />
</form>

Вид:

219 def handle_uploaded_file(f, to_filename):                                       
220     print("In handle_uploaded_file")                                            
221     with open(f'uploads/{to_filename}', 'wb+') as destination:                  
222         for chunk in f.chunks():                                                
223             destination.write(chunk)                                            
224     print(f"wrote {to_filename}")                                               
225                                                                                 
226                                                                                 
227 def upload_file(request):                                                       
228     print("in upload_file")                                                     
229     if request.method == 'POST':                                                
230         print("request.method == 'POST'")                                       
231         form = UploadFileForm(request.POST, request.FILES)                      
232         if form.is_valid():                                                     
233             print("form is valid")                                              
234             print(request)                                                      
235             handle_uploaded_file(request.FILES['file'], request.POST['title'])  
236             return HttpResponseRedirect('upload')                               
237     else:                                                                       
238         print("in upload_file else clause")                                     
239         form = UploadFileForm()                                                 
240     return render(request, 'blog_app/upload_form.html', {'form': form})         

Я подозреваю, что есть новые настройки в settings.py, но я не смог найти ответ.

<form method="post">{% csrf_token %}
Вернуться на верх